926. barus

heavy
Original Word: βαρύς
Transliteration: barus
Phonetic Spelling: (bar-ooce')
Short Definition: grievous
Word Origin
a prim. word
Definition
heavy
NASB Word Usage
burdensome (1), heavy (1), savage (1), serious (1), weightier provisions (1), weighty (1).

grievous, heavy, burdensome

From the same as baros; weighty, i.e. (fig) burdensome, grave -- grievous, heavy, weightier.
